Avants’ Classics on the Green at Chateau Ste. Michelle
Chateau Ste. Michelle is hosting the sixth annual Avants Classics on the Green event from 1-6 p.m. on July 12. Attendees will browse a display of rare and vintage automobiles across the winery’s grounds while enjoying food from local restaurants, fine wine, and live music. The event is open to all ages, and tickets include a glass and two redeemable drink vouchers. For tickets and more information, go here. SipFest Snoqualmie
The Snoqualmie Valley Rotary Club is presenting SipFest Snoqualmie from 5-8 p.m. on July 11 at Snoqualmie Railroad Park. Visitors will taste wine, beer, and cider from more than 25 local establishments; listen to live music; and have the option to upgrade the experience with made-to-order charcuterie for purchase. Roll the Dice
Looking to add some risky fun to dinner plans? Starting July 15, Seastar Restaurant & Raw Bar and John Howie Steak in Bellevue are launching a new promotion which allows guests one chance to roll a dice pair, and if the total is six, their meal is on the house. The promotion is available Sunday through Thursday, and only for dining-room guests arriving after 8 p.m. The special is limited to one roll per table.
